A)
if (ask /= "y" .and. ask /= "Y") then
exit
end if
B)
if (ask /= "y" .or. ask /= "Y") then
exit
end if
我还是Fortran的初学者,所以请解释一下这两个(A和B)之间的区别
我只是对这两种语法感到困惑,所以他们的解释对于我更清楚地理解这些概念很有帮助。
与许多其他编程语言一样,and 检查两个语句是否为真,或者检查一个或两个语句是否为真。我不了解 fortran,我以前从未使用过它,但我认为这就是 fortran 和/或的意思。